Transaction 566641212d88c4f32f8d640f735d20b2f655adba18ad4ddc979e99b8e6272a53

1 Input
2 Outputs
  • 566641212d88c4f32f8d640f735d20b2f655adba18ad4ddc979e99b8e6272a53:0
  • value  18860000
    address  16dLa7VKiCLNHhZi5WHH25NXU4GCk64CL
  • 566641212d88c4f32f8d640f735d20b2f655adba18ad4ddc979e99b8e6272a53:1
  • value  9219
    address  1KYXrw4Ftkmomfs4iyVXUSqQeRX75Unoi8